My favourite breakfast meal is the tasty ‘Mee Goreng Basah’ which is a way where people cook mee goreng but with a wet taste and look. This is done by the magical gravy of ketchup and oil.

‘Mee Goreng Basah’ is just another term used to address Hokkien Style Mee. I normally enjoy this meal in my hometown in Tapah, where there is a Chinese ‘halal’ restaurant which makes this perfect dish.
